Isle, Haute-Vienne
Isle (French pronunciation: [il] ; Occitan: Isla) is a commune in the Haute-Vienne department in the Nouvelle-Aquitaine region in west-central France. As of 2019, Isle is the fifth commune of the department (by population), after Limoges, Saint-Junien, Panazol and Couzeix.
1. Population
Inhabitants are known as Islois in French.

Canton of Limoges-9
The canton of Limoges-9 is an administrative division of the Haute-Vienne department, western France. It was created at the French canton reorganisation which came into effect in March 2015. Its seat is in Limoges.
It consists of the following communes:
Isle
Limoges (partly)
